Description

A boy with a disability is struggling with his decision on what to become when he grows up. After John receives encouraging words from his parents, he discovers that he can follow his dreams and use the gifts he has been given to create more than he ever imagined! John can follow the career of his dreams, if only he doesn't set limitations on himself. The love, encouragement, and support from a parent make a world of difference to the heart and mind of a child. Support can turn a dream into a reality and create a positive lasting effect on a child that will continue for a lifetime. Sometimes the limits within us are only there because we set them. A world of opportunity awaits those who dare to dream big. Having a positive attitude will make a child say I Can Do ANYTHING! Deborah K. Morris lives in Dorsey, Illinois. This is her third book and her son, Douglas, is again her illustrator. The inspiration for this book came from a man in her church named John. "John has not let his disability keep him from painting some of the best artwork around! The love and encouragement from his family has enabled him to paint pictures and uplift others in the process. John's sweet spirit, precious smile, and loving eyes speak out to all around him." Publisher's website: http: //sbpra.com/DeborahKMorris
